It shall be unlawful, and shall be a public nuisance, for any person:
A. 
To make any indecent exposure or exhibition of any kind in or upon any street, avenue, road, highway, place, alley, or lane, public or private, in the Borough; or
B. 
To expose to public view, within the aforesaid Borough, his or her genitals, pubic hair, buttocks, perineum, anal regions, or pubic hair region; or
C. 
To engage, within the aforesaid Borough, in any practice having a tendency to annoy persons passing on the streets or sidewalks, while or standing on porches or lawns or yards facing the streets or sidewalks, by the making of indecent gestures or acts; or
D. 
To engage, within the aforesaid Borough, in any practice, while passing on the streets or sidewalks, having a tendency to annoy persons sitting or standing on porches or lawns or yards facing the streets or sidewalks, by the making of indecent gestures or acts; or
E. 
To make any indecent exposure of his or her private parts, or engage in any lewd or indecent act or behavior; or
F. 
To urinate or defecate in public places or streets, or on the lawns or yards of private homes and residences, or in the public view.
Violators of any provision of this chapter shall be subject to the penalty provisions of Chapter 1, Article II, General Penalty, of this Borough Code.
